Automate LinkedIn posts with GPT-4 and distribution

This automation allows you to generate and distribute compelling LinkedIn posts using the power of GPT-4. The workflow continuously monitors a Google Sheets spreadsheet for new 'Pending' post topics, then uses the OpenAI API to create engaging, optimized LinkedIn content.

The generated posts are automatically published to your personal profile and distributed across your specified LinkedIn groups, amplifying your reach within relevant professional communities. The workflow handles all the formatting and technical requirements to ensure your content meets LinkedIn's standards, and it updates the spreadsheet to track the status of each post. This streamlines your LinkedIn presence and thought leadership without manual daily effort.

How it works

1
Trigger

Monitor Google Sheet

The automation continuously checks a Google Sheets spreadsheet for new 'Pending' post topics that need to be processed.

2
Logic

Validate Post Status

The workflow verifies that the post topic has a 'Pending' status before proceeding to the next step.

3
AI

Generate LinkedIn Post

The automation uses the OpenAI API and GPT-4 to generate an engaging, optimized LinkedIn post based on the post topic.

4
Action

Format Post Content

The generated post content is formatted to meet LinkedIn's requirements, such as character limits and formatting guidelines.

5
Action

Publish to Profile

The formatted LinkedIn post is automatically published to the user's personal LinkedIn profile.

6
Action

Distribute to Groups

The post is then shared across the user's specified LinkedIn groups to amplify its reach within relevant professional communities.

7
Action

Update Spreadsheet

The workflow updates the Google Sheets spreadsheet to mark the post as 'Posted', tracking the status of each generated and distributed post.

Setup guide

1

Add Google Sheets Credential

In the Latenode Credentials panel, add a new credential for Google Sheets. Connect your Google account via OAuth to grant Latenode access to your Google Sheets data.

2

Add OpenAI Credential

In the Latenode Credentials panel, add a new credential for OpenAI. Enter your OpenAI API key to allow Latenode to use the GPT-4 model for content generation.

3

Add LinkedIn Credential

In the Latenode Credentials panel, add a new credential for LinkedIn. Connect your LinkedIn account via OAuth to grant Latenode permissions to post on your behalf and access your LinkedIn groups.

4

Configure Google Sheets Trigger

Add a Google Sheets trigger node to the Latenode visual builder. Configure it to monitor a specific Google Sheets spreadsheet and range, watching for new 'Pending' status in the 'Status' column.

5

Map LinkedIn Post Fields

In the LinkedIn Post Creator node settings, map the fields from the previous nodes to populate the LinkedIn post content, such as the post text, hashtags, and formatting options.
